BBQ Meatballs
All I did was take a huge bag of meatballs and then this really cool award winning BBQ sauce. I put the whole bag of meatballs in with a bottle and half of the BBQ sauce and cookied it for 5 hours on medium heat in the crock pot. It then stayed on warm until the open house was over.

MEXICAN DIP
8 ounces cream cheese
16 ounces refried beans
12 ounce jar Picante’ sauce
1 small onion, chopped
¼ teaspoon seasoning salt
1 cup grated cheddar cheese ( I usually use more)
Cooking Instructions
Spread cream cheese in a glass pie pan. Top with refried beans. Place Picante’ sauce over beans. Sprinkle chopped onion over sauce. Sprinkle with seasoning salt. Cover with grated cheese.
Bake at 325 for 20 – 25 minutes.

Buffalo Chicken Dip "Crack Dip"
4 boiled chicken breasts
8 oz. Franks Red Hot Original sauce
8 oz. Ranch Salad Dressing
8 oz. shredded Cheddar Cheese
16 oz Cream Cheese
COOKING INSTRUCTIONS
Shred chicken, mix all ingredients, bake at 325 for 40 minutes, Serve with celery and tortilla chips
This Dip was amazing. We had 15 people over for a Holiday Open House and they went through this like it was a drug. Everyone asked for the recipe. I got this from the Nest Board "What's for Dinner"
